Q: Is 657,106,307 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 657,106,307 is not a prime number.

Why is 657,106,307 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 657106307 can be evenly divided by 1 11 13 143 169 1,859 353,473 3,888,203 4,595,149 50,546,639 59,736,937 and 657,106,307, with no remainder.

Since 657,106,307 cannot be divided by just 1 and 657,106,307, it is not a prime number.
